The Westchester Bank Hits Milestone With Total Assets Topping $100 Million One Year After Opening for Business Bank Adding Consumer Services to its Product Line YONKERS, N.Y., June 30 /PRNewswire/ -- Just one year after opening for business, The Westchester Bank, announced today that its total assets as of June 30 exceeded $100 million. The Bank also reported that its deposits as of June 30 are in excess of $80 million with commercial loans of $32 million. "What a year it has been for The Westchester Bank! We have accomplished in one year what we originally forecasted would take at least two years," said John Tolomer, President and CEO of The Westchester Bank. "What's even more remarkable about this unprecedented growth is that has taken place during one of the worst economic downturns in a generation. Clearly, there is a growing market for a local bank focused on serving the area's small to mid-sized businesses with a full range of banking products and a strong commitment to highly personal service," Mr. Tolomer added. Mr. Tolomer also attributed the Bank's success to its financial strength. "Unlike many of the regional and multinational banks, The Westchester Bank is well capitalized with no subprime loans on our books. We are making loans and doing so at very competitive rates. Our goal is to work closely with our business customers to help them succeed," he said. In addition to its full line of business banking products and services, The Westchester Bank is now also offering consumer services including personal checking, money market accounts, personal loans and credit cards. "We found that many of our business customers were so pleased with our products and services that they wanted to bring their personal banking to us as well. It's a perfect fit," said Mr. Tolomer. Two months ago, The Westchester Bank officially opened it new 8,000-square-foot headquarters at 2001 Central Park Avenue in Yonkers. Mr. Tolomer said the Bank is currently exploring sites for another branch office in Westchester County. A New York State Chartered and FDIC insured commercial bank, The Westchester Bank offers a comprehensive line of banking services to businesses and consumers including business and personal checking, business lending, commercial mortgages, savings accounts, CDs, money market accounts, Interest On Lawyer Accounts (IOLA), attorney escrow accounts and tenant security accounts. The Westchester Bank utilizes the latest technology and online services to provide convenient service to its customers. For the Bank's business customers, there's the remote capture service that allows you to safely and securely deposit checks directly into your account without ever leaving your office. In addition, the Bank's website features an Online Banking Center where customers can manage their accounts and make transactions online.
